China Hong Kong Hong Kong Alibaba Cloud
Websites on 47.90.33.164
- Domain names that have been bound:
- 2016-11-12-----2016-12-26www.gamekfc.com
- 2016-11-28-----2016-11-28pay.gtdkj.com
- website server lookup history
- www.meian168.com
- p6gniog.58simi.com
- www.207815.com
- www.xlhtsy.com
- ballysbet.com
- 666168.vip
- 44hhh.com
- www.caomei.com
- k5ym.com
- www.pintaluba.com
- 2.xianyuwang.com
- 13ea60.5gbhuo.xyz
- 922xxd.com
- www.efpgfbjg.vip
- xrbuo.com
- 515326.com
- game.qq839.com
- sjrlj.com
- www.tiandiqipai666.com
- am78.cc
- hosting ip address lookup history
- 61.154.46.115
- 52.45.116.227
- 38.238.38.222
- 160.16.65.9
- 125.208.19.48
- 120.193.19.77
- 108.186.119.163
- 108.162.196.68
- 108.156.85.27
- 101.201.223.164
- 117.92.141.145
- 106.111.109.225
- 202.43.145.98
- 23.244.60.148
- 202.96.12.121
- 125.35.221.199
- 61.219.199.52
- 27.159.190.227
- 117.92.148.35
- 38.38.86.217
